You can also back up your iPhone, iPad, or iPod ...Feb 19, 2022 · When you share an iCloud+ subscription, everyone in the family group uses their own account. That way your photos, documents, and other information stay private, even though you're sharing access to the service. You simply share the features and space available in iCloud+ with your family members, so you only have one plan to manage. You cannot allocate iCloud storage when sharing iCloud storage with family sharing. Everyone has as much as they want or need to use, and all of you are under the limitation of the total allowable under the organizers plan (200Gb or 2 Tb). But there is no ability to allocate limits to anyone’s individual storage.Jan 11, 2024 · With Family Sharing, you can share an iCloud+ subscription with up to five other family members. Hit the Like button and Subscribe to the channel to ... what is a good speed for internet Dec 3, 2023 · My guess is you checked Settings > General > Language & Region on both your children’s devices and found they were set correctly. That is insufficient. Try checking Settings > [the owner’s name] > Media & Purchases > View Account > Country & Region on each iPhone. Consider the past history of country/region setting on each person’s device.
